Bridge Tender

# 111 Jul 23 2026 - Sep 04 2026 $8.70 per hour Public Works/Bridges

Terrebonne Parish Consolidated Government’s Bridge Tender is responsible the safe and efficient operation of assigned movable bridges.

In this role, the incumbent will be expected to open and close assigned bridge for marine traffic, maintaining a safe flow of roadway and waterway traffic, and performing routine inspections and minor maintenance of bridge systems and facilities.

  • Operate the bridge by opening and closing upon receiving a signal from marine vessels, as required by the assigned schedule.
  • Ensure safe and orderly movement of vehicular and marine traffic while the bridge is in operation.
  • Record each bridge opening and closing in the official bridge log accurately and legibly.
  • Perform pre-shift safety checks and complete the required inspection checklist.
  • Inspect bridge components and perform minor maintenance tasks, such as greasing parts and replacing light bulbs on gates and in the bridge house.
  • Clean and maintain the cleanliness of the bridge house, including sweeping and mopping after each shift.
  • Attend required monthly bridge safety meetings to remain current on procedures and safety protocols.
  • Add enzymes to the septic tank monthly as part of regular bridge maintenance.
  • Report all major and minor accidents to the Operations Supervisor or Bridge Superintendent promptly.
  • Notify the Terrebonne Parish Sheriff’s Office (TPSO) immediately in the event of a collision at the bridge.
  • Complete all required documentation, including accident forms and safety records, in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Train new bridge tenders when assigned, ensuring they understand all operational and safety procedures.
  • Assist the bridge maintenance crew with repairs and larger maintenance projects as needed.
  • Communicate with supervisors regarding equipment malfunctions or structural concerns.
  • Participate in annual refresher training on Bridge Tender rules and procedures.
  • Participate in quarterly One-on-One meetings with Supervisor.
  • Complete all required annual trainings—including ethics, harassment prevention, diversity, and cybersecurity—in accordance with organizational and regulatory standards.
  • Ensure all duties and responsibilities are performed with integrity, professionalism, and in good faith, consistently upholding and protecting the interests, reputation, and assets of the Parish government.
  • Perform any additional task as required by Supervisor.
  • Leadership Skills: Demonstrates personal responsibility and sound judgment in independently managing bridge operations and responding to unexpected situations.
  • Time Management: Manages assigned shift duties efficiently, ensuring timely bridge openings, safety checks, and maintenance tasks within strict operational windows.
  • Analytical Skills: Ability to quickly assess traffic and mechanical conditions to make safe, informed decisions during bridge operations or emergencies.
  • Communication Skills: Effectively communicates with supervisors, boaters, motorists, law enforcement, and coworkers to relay important information and ensure operational safety.
  • Organizational Skills: Maintains accurate records, checklists, and logs while keeping the bridge house orderly and operations structured.
  • Technical Skills: Ability to operate bridge controls and safety equipment with precision and perform basic mechanical tasks such as light bulb replacement and system greasing.
